Transaction c830bb39f70885f82044debd935e897c8332f26303a1f865df574dc79110bf09

6 Input
2 Outputs
  • c830bb39f70885f82044debd935e897c8332f26303a1f865df574dc79110bf09:0
  • value  74040000
    address  15bcwm151urHZjPVpAWGQuUnAyanrnhzAA
  • c830bb39f70885f82044debd935e897c8332f26303a1f865df574dc79110bf09:1
  • value  82936267
    address  1M3ddPd8XDjMWj7FASZV1ZxRXwqTEkreU2